SpecificationDetails
Display14-inch OLED, 3K (2880 x 1800)
ProcessorIntel Core Ultra 7 155H
GraphicsIntel Arc, 8 cores
RAMUp to 32GB LPDDR5X, 7467Hz
Storage1TB PCIe 4.0 NVMe SSD
Battery75WHrs, 4-cell Li-ion
Weight1.28 kg
KeyboardFull-size, 1.4mm key travel
Ports1x USB 3.2 Gen 1 Type-A, 2x Thunderbolt 4, 1x HDMI 2.1, 1x 3.5mm Combo Audio Jack
OSWindows 11 Home

Design and Build

The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 is a testament to Asus’s commitment to innovation and refinement. It boasts a sleek, all-metal chassis that weighs just 1.28 kilograms, making it a perfect companion for those on the go.

The design is not only aesthetically pleasing but also practical, with a good selection of ports including a full-sized HDMI port, USB-A port, USB-C port, and a 3.5mm headphone jack.

One of the standout features of the design is the physical cover on the webcam, a thoughtful addition for privacy-minded users. However, it does miss out on a microSD slot.

The build quality of the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 is commendable. Despite being a thin machine, it feels sturdy and well-built. The laptop has been designed with usability in mind, featuring a large glass-based touchpad and a full-size keyboard layout with 1.4mm key travel.

In summary, the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 gets the design of the laptop right. It looks cool, distinct, and has a practical design and dimensions. It is premium, lightweight, and basically begs to be carried around.

Performance

The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 is powered by the Intel Core Ultra 7 155H processor. This processor, with its 16 cores and support for 22 threads, is well-equipped to manage a wide spectrum of workloads. It strikes a sweet balance with its eight efficiency cores and six performance cores. Additionally, it has two dedicated NPU cores designed for low-power AI tasks.

The laptop’s performance is further enhanced by the new Intel Arc integrated GPU. This plays a significant role in elevating the performance of the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ED. Whether you’re editing photos, streaming your favorite shows, or just working on a document, the laptop is sure to impress.

When it comes to gaming, the Zenbook 14 OLED and Intel Core Ultra 7 with Arc graphics can handle games but at medium and low settings. The games that required too much graphics performance ran well in low settings and for lightweight games, medium settings were fine. But, when it comes to CPU performance, the editing apps were fast and fluid.

Battery Life

The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 houses a 75WHrs, 4-cell Li-ion battery. This is more efficient than past models, ensuring that you can use the laptop for extended periods without worrying about charging. In fact, the laptop easily lasted 7-8 hours under medium to heavy use without gaming, which is quite good for a 14-inch notebook.

This impressive battery life makes the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 a great choice for those who need a laptop for long hours of work or travel. However, the actual battery life may vary depending on the usage and settings. Overall, the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 sets a high standard for battery life in its category.

Keyboard and Trackpad

The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 features a well-spaced keyboard that’s easy to get comfortable with. The keys are large, low-profile, and provide a pleasant typing experience. The keyboard layout is full-size with 1.4mm key travel, making it ideal for long typing sessions.

The trackpad is decently-sized and very responsive. It doubles up as a num pad – a feature which has been common on previous generations of Zenbooks. This NumberPad 2.0 feature might divide opinion, but it certainly adds to the versatility of the laptop.

In summary, the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 offers a comfortable and efficient user interface with its keyboard and trackpad. Whether you’re typing an email or navigating through web pages, the keyboard and trackpad make the experience smooth and enjoyable.

Software and Features

The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 comes with Windows 11 Home operating system. It is powered by the Intel Core Ultra 7 155H processor, which is designed to enhance AI-enabled experiences. However, it’s worth noting that there aren’t many AI-enabled experiences available on the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 at the moment. The laptop has all the hardware, so developers need to optimize the software to enable various AI features.

One of the standout features of the Asus Zenbook 14 OLED 2024 is its display. The 2K resolution OLED panel with support for touch input makes everything look bright and vivid with excellent contrast. However, there is no 360-degree hinge, so it is not convertible.

The laptop also includes a physical cover on the webcam for added privacy, and the trackpad doubles up as a num pad. The speakers are fairly loud, although the quality and loudness are still not as good as a MacBook Air M1.
